Abstract

The utility model relates to a novel dip stick, including a ruler and two triangular rules. The lateral side at the top of the ruler is provided with a slideway which is internally and movably provided with the two triangular rules, and the vertical sides of both the triangular rules are close to each other. When the dip stick is used for measuring the diameters of a sphere and a tubular product, the vertical sides of both the triangular rules on the slideway of the ruler are used for tightly clamping a tubular product and a sphere, and the vertical sides of the triangular rules are respectively corresponding to the different scales of the ruler, in this way, users can calculate the diameters of the tubular product and the sphere by reading the scales. The novel dip stick has reasonable structure, extensive application, elegant appearance, simple technics, etc.

Description

New-type dip stick
Technical field
The utility model relates to a kind of survey tool, especially a kind of new-type dip stick.
Background technology
As everyone knows, ruler and set square are survey tools the most frequently used in the study and work.But these two kinds of rulers all have functional limitation, and for example: length can only be measured or draw to ruler; Though set square can be drawn, take measurement of an angle, measure limited length, all can't satisfy people's demand.Particularly when measuring spheroid, pipe diameter, people also need use slide calliper rule just can finish, and ruler and set square can't provide any help.For this reason, we provide a kind of new-type dip stick very necessary.
Summary of the invention
The purpose of this utility model provides a kind of new-type dip stick, is used to solve the problem that common ruler can't be measured spheroid, pipe diameter.
For achieving the above object, the new-type dip stick of the utility model comprises ruler and two set squares, offers a slideway in ruler top margin side, and two set squares are assigned in activity in slideway, and the vertical edge of two set squares is close; Three rulers are in same plane.
After adopting said structure, the user can normally use ruler to measure length or draw straight line; Also can utilize set square to draw triangle and different angles; And when measuring spheroid, pipe diameter, need tightly clamp tubing, spheroid with the vertical edge of two set squares on the ruler slideway, at this moment, the set square vertical edge is the different scales of corresponding ruler respectively, and the user observes back calculating and learns that length difference just can draw tubing, sphere diameter.
The utility model has the advantages that: rational in infrastructure, be widely used, good looking appearance, technology be simple, can measure length energy measurement sphere, pipe diameter again, and convenient, measuring condition accurately is provided.
Description of drawings
Fig. 1 is the overall structure schematic diagram of the new-type dip stick of the utility model.
The specific embodiment
As shown in Figure 1, the new-type dip stick of the utility model comprises ruler 1 and two set squares 2, offers a slideway 3 in ruler 1 top margin side, and two set squares 2 are assigned in activity in slideway 3, and the vertical edge of two set squares 2 is close; Three rulers are in same plane.
